Output 67659bd149ae92d496b316433b9e4d8017ce2bbc42781a32bf71f308e89cdbc3:0

value
156983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39efe8152a8b12bc22de9b6b310d17c3d12e17c1 OP_EQUAL
address
36yMqUjdGQQijZyHrqWcqnSfDnD1w1TUqQ
transaction
67659bd149ae92d496b316433b9e4d8017ce2bbc42781a32bf71f308e89cdbc3
confirmations
421515
spent
true